Designing for the Divide Conference

Presented by WVU School of Art and Design. Whether we think of issues of governance, religion, race, the environment, economic development, education, or healthcare, the inability to communicate, cooperate or compromise erodes social capital and weakens the ability to draw on diverse skill sets to address common challenges. March 23-24, 2012.
